As an Aquatic Biologist 1, you will support the Program Aquatic Biologist Supervisor and team members in the operation of the Black Fly Suppression Program. Your responsibilities will include routine collection of biological samples to determine the presence of black fly larvae in streams and rivers, assistance with black fly treatment operations, and conducting post treatment evaluations. Work will primarily be conducted within the Clarion River, Allegheny River, and associated tributaries with occasional travel to other regions.
